Luxury Living Rating

This section of town has emerged as one of our favorite higher-end submarkets in town, with a score of 2.5 out of 4. Luxury Lifestyle Scoring is based on having high-end community amenities like olympic-sized pools, on-site concierge services, and amenities like granite countertops, range hoods, and high-end appliances. Other luxury items often include wood-burning fireplaces, raquetball courts, and a full-time security staff or doorman.

Frequently Asked Questions about Green Valley

What is the current price range for One Bedroom Green Valley Apartments for rent?

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Green Valley ranges from $1,118 to $5,070 with an average monthly rent of $1,819.

What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Green Valley cost?

The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Green Valley range from $1,313 to $6,170.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,924.

How expensive are Green Valley Three Bedroom Apartments?

There are currently 13 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Green Valley on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,648 to $6,597 - averaging $2,327 for the location.
